iOS中有三種方式來(lái)實(shí)現(xiàn)正則表達(dá)式的匹配。現(xiàn)在將他們都記錄在這里:
1.利用NSPredicate(謂詞)匹配
例如匹配有效郵箱:
NSString *email = @“nijino_saki@163.com”; NSString *regex = @"[A-Z0-9a-z._%+-]+@[A-Za-z0-9.-]+//.[A-Za-z]{2,4}"; NSPredicate *predicate =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", regex]; BOOL isValid = [predicate evaluateWithObject:email];
謂詞匹配比較靈活,但是需要有謂詞的相關(guān)知識(shí)。
2.利用rangeOfString:option:直接查找
NSString *searchText = @"http:// Do any additional setup after loading the view, typically from a nib."; NSRange range = [searchText rangeOfString:@"(?:[^,])*//." options:NSRegularExpressionSearch]; if (range.location != NSNotFound) { NSLog(@"%@", [searchText substringWithRange:range]); }
options中設(shè)定NSRegularExpressionSearch就是表示利用正則表達(dá)式匹配,會(huì)返回第一個(gè)匹配結(jié)果的位置。
3.使用正則表達(dá)式類
NSString *searchText = @"http:// Do any additional setup after loading the view, typically from a nib."; NSError *error = NULL;NSRegularExpression *regex = [NSRegularExpression regularExpressionWithPattern:@"(?:[^,])*//." options:NSRegularExpressionCaseInsensitive error:&error];NSTextCheckingResult *result = [regex firstMatchInString:searchText options:0 range:NSMakeRange(0, [searchText length])];if (result) { NSLog(@"%@/n", [searchText substringWithRange:result.range]);}
實(shí)例:
1.驗(yàn)證郵箱
+ (BOOL)validateEmail:(NSString *)email{ NSString *emailRegex = @"[A-Z0-9a-z._%+-]+@[A-Za-z0-9.-]+//.[A-Za-z]{2,4}"; NSPredicate *emailTest =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", emailRegex]; return [emailTest evaluateWithObject:email];}
NSPredicate是一個(gè)Foundation類,是用來(lái)查詢的,原理和用法都類似于SQL中的where。
2.驗(yàn)證手機(jī)號(hào)
簡(jiǎn)單的判斷方法
+ (BOOL)validatePhone:(NSString *)phone{ NSString *phoneRegex = @"1[3|5|7|8|][0-9]{9}"; NSPredicate *phoneTest =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", phoneRegex]; return [phoneTest evaluateWithObject:phone];}
這只是簡(jiǎn)單地判斷手機(jī)號(hào)格式。其實(shí)手機(jī)的格式還是有一點(diǎn)復(fù)雜的。
詳細(xì)的判斷方法
//正則判斷手機(jī)號(hào)碼格式+ (BOOL)validatePhone:(NSString *)phone{ /** * 手機(jī)號(hào)碼 * 移動(dòng):134[0-8],135,136,137,138,139,150,151,157,158,159,182,187,188 * 聯(lián)通:130,131,132,152,155,156,185,186 * 電信:133,1349,153,180,189 */ NSString * MOBILE = @"^1(3[0-9]|5[0-35-9]|8[025-9])//d{8}$"; /** * 中國(guó)移動(dòng):China Mobile * 134[0-8],135,136,137,138,139,150,151,157,158,159,182,187,188 */ NSString * CM = @"^1(34[0-8]|(3[5-9]|5[017-9]|8[278])//d)//d{7}$"; /** * 中國(guó)聯(lián)通:China Unicom * 130,131,132,152,155,156,185,186 */ NSString * CU = @"^1(3[0-2]|5[256]|8[56])//d{8}$"; /** * 中國(guó)電信:China Telecom * 133,1349,153,180,189 */ NSString * CT = @"^1((33|53|8[09])[0-9]|349)//d{7}$"; /** * 大陸地區(qū)固話及小靈通 * 區(qū)號(hào):010,020,021,022,023,024,025,027,028,029 * 號(hào)碼:七位或八位 */ // NSString * PHS = @"^0(10|2[0-5789]|//d{3})//d{7,8}$"; NSPredicate *regextestmobile =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", MOBILE]; NSPredicate *regextestcm =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", CM]; NSPredicate *regextestcu =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", CU]; NSPredicate *regextestct = [NSPredicate predicateWithFormat:@"SELF MATCHES %@", CT]; if (([regextestmobile evaluateWithObject:phone] == YES) || ([regextestcm evaluateWithObject:phone] == YES) || ([regextestct evaluateWithObject:phone] == YES) || ([regextestcu evaluateWithObject:phone] == YES)) { if([regextestcm evaluateWithObject:phone] == YES) { NSLog(@"China Mobile"); } else if([regextestct evaluateWithObject:phone] == YES) { NSLog(@"China Telecom"); } else if ([regextestcu evaluateWithObject:phone] == YES) { NSLog(@"China Unicom"); } else { NSLog(@"Unknow"); } return YES; } else { return NO; }}
